“The indie games publisher/developer Playtonic Games and indie games developer Fabraz today announced that their exceptional 3D platformer “Demon Turf” is coming to PC, Xbox Series X/S, Xbox One, and the Nintendo Switch this summer (2021).” – Jonas Ek, TGG.

Source: N4G PC The exceptional 3D platformer Demon Turf is coming to PC and consoles this summer